Title : 
A DCA-based method for software prognostics and health management
         
        
            Author : 
Ming Zhao ; Jianfeng Yang
         
        
            Author_Institution : 
Fac. of Technol. & Sustainable Dev., Univ. of Gavle, Gavle, Sweden
         
        
        
        
        
        
            Abstract : 
In recent years, the prognostics and health management (PHM) technique has greatly been developed especially for electronic devices and systems. Little work, however, has been done on PHM techniques for software systems. During their total lifecycle, the software systems, due to various reasons such as new requirements or changes in technology, have to experience changes that can lead to a degeneration of the system´s architecture. Therefore, it is important and necessary to identify and predict the software health status in order to avoid serious degeneration or erosion of system´s architecture. In this paper, a software PHM approach based on Discriminant Coordinates Analysis (DCA) is proposed, and the health status of software systems is suggested to be categorized into five groups: Healthy, Normal, Sub-healthy, Unhealthy and Deteriorated. The proposed model based on software design metrics can help managers and developers predict and identify the software health status. Numerical example based on simulation data is given to illustrate its application on the modeling process.
         
        
            Keywords : 
software architecture; software maintenance; software metrics; statistical analysis; DCA-based method; PHM technique; discriminant coordinates analysis; electronic devices; electronic systems; lifecycle; modeling process; prognostics and health management technique; simulation data; software PHM approach; software design metrics; software health status prediction; software prognostics and health management; software systems; system architecture; Algorithms; Measurement; Predictive models; Software; Software reliability; architectural degeneration; discriminant coordinates; health status; prognostics and health management; software design metrics;
         
        
        
        
            Conference_Titel : 
Prognostics and System Health Management (PHM), 2012 IEEE Conference on
         
        
            Conference_Location : 
Beijing
         
        
        
            Print_ISBN : 
978-1-4577-1909-7
         
        
            Electronic_ISBN : 
2166-563X
         
        
        
            DOI : 
10.1109/PHM.2012.6228830